  • What role do insects play in decomposition?

    Insects like blowflies and maggots are crucial in breaking down tissues. They lay eggs in cavities, and their larvae consume soft tissues, aiding the decomposition process.

  • How do remediation teams ensure all meth contamination is removed?

    Professional remediation teams follow a multi-step protocol to ensure complete decontamination. This typically starts with an initial assessment and laboratory testing to map contamination levels. The next step involves removing and properly disposing of contaminated materials, such as drywall, carpets, and insulation. Non-porous surfaces are treated with industrial-grade cleaners designed to break down and neutralize meth residues. After cleaning, a post-remediation test is conducted to confirm that contamination levels fall below legal or recommended thresholds. In some cases, encapsulation techniques (like sealing surfaces with paint) are used as an extra safety measure. Every step is documented and often reviewed by health departments for compliance.
